Education

We aim to improve access to education through Infrastructure development in Government primary and high schools and Tata Metaliks Scholarship for meritorious students from marginalized groups. The quality of education is being improved through following initiatives: Initiatives TML 300 Schools Project has been implemented to ensure equitable and quality school education with a special focus on marginalized tribal communities in Kharagpur.

• Youth-led initiatives to improve education for drop-outs, health and nutrition among adolescents and youth
• Science, Technology, Engineering, Mathematics learning through mini Science Centres in high schools
• English and Computer learning for high school students
• Integrated Learning Enhancement and Acceleration Programme to assist the students with learning difficulties
• Capacity building of Government school teachers and members of school management committees
• Under-15 football coaching to promote sports and discipline
• Adult literacy classes for women

Essential Enablers

We aim to ensure the well-being of people by providing safe drinking water, basic hygiene, sanitation, and healthcare

Initiatives
• Providing portable drinking water in villages through deep borewell and overhead water tanks, a network of pipelines, and water taps in several locations
• Construction of toilet blocks and drainage systems
• Construction of bathrooms for women
• Wastewater management system
• Solar water pumps in drinking water projects to promote energy and reduce the financial burden of paying the electricity
• Ambulance service in Kolkata
Jal Se Jeevan is in line with water sustainability strategy to create water conservation structures and allied initiatives in 25 villages,
• Excavated 4 community ponds and have more than doubled their water storage capacity
• Planted more than 5,000 fruit and forestry plants in 636 households

We remain focused to:

• Ensure piped water and sanitation wastewater management to target 25 model villages
• Become water positive by FY 2024-25

Employability

We aim to develop a pool of skilled and employable youth to be gainfully employed.

Skill development training is being imparted in employable trades at the Tata Metaliks Skill Development Centre (TMSDC) in partnership with Tata Strive.

Initiatives
• Sponsoring 3-year Diploma Engineering NTTF -Tata Steel Technical Institute for matriculating youth
• Sponsoring 3-year General Nursing and Midwifery course for intermediate youth

Entrepreneurship

We aim to provide additional income to women through farm/off-farm activities as well as develop/support Dalit and tribal entrepreneurs within our value chain.

Initiatives
• Livestock-based livelihood model project on goat rearing, poultry farming, duck rearing and fish rearing
• Vegetable cultivation
• Mushroom cultivation
• System of rice intensification
• Capacity building and hand holding of dalit and tribal entrepreneurs

Jal Se jeevan

The Company in FY 2019-20 embarked on an ambitious journey to become ‘water positive’ by FY 2024-25 through focused interventions including steep reduction in water consumption, creating water conservation & harvesting structures, deepening of ponds, etc. in and around our plant. In line with the objective of making water available to the community, the Jal se Jeevan project saw further progress during the year with excavation of several rainwater capturing ponds and infrastructure
